Axos Financial, Inc. (AX) - Ansoff Matrix: Market Development

You're looking at how Axos Financial, Inc. (AX) can take its current offerings and push them into new markets, which is the essence of Market Development in the Ansoff Matrix. This isn't about inventing new products; it's about finding new customers for what you already do well, like using that digital backbone to reach across state lines.

Expanding Commercial Banking Footprint

Axos Financial, Inc. is clearly signaling a preference for digital scalability over physical expansion for its deposit franchise. The company explicitly notes that its deposit franchise offers greater scalability than branch-intensive banking models because the traditional branch model has limited marketing reach and slower deposit fundraising capabilities, in addition to inherently higher fixed operating costs. This digital-first approach supports market development without needing to open new brick-and-mortar centers in every target region. You can see this national reach reflected in the deposit base, which has customers in every state as of the fiscal year 2025 reporting. Commercial deposits, which include relationships from commercial real estate and commercial & industrial clients, along with Specialty Deposit Verticals like title and escrow, contributed to nearly $1.5 billion of total deposit growth in fiscal year 2025.

Securities Clearing Services Market Penetration

For Axos Clearing LLC, which includes the Axos Advisor Services (AAS) division, the focus is on capturing more of the Registered Investment Advisor (RIA) market nationally. Axos Advisor Services was the 6th largest RIA custodian in the U.S. as of June 30, 2025. The total assets under custody and/or administration (AUC/A) for Axos Clearing stood at approximately $39.4 billion as of June 30, 2025. This grew to $43 billion by September 30, 2025, with $1.1 billion in net new assets during that quarter alone. The strategy targets small and medium-sized RIAs that larger custodians may not serve as effectively. Here's a look at the revenue breakdown for the clearing and custody business as of June 30, 2025, compared to the same period in 2019, showing the growth in fee-based services:

Revenue Component (Dollars in thousands) Three Months Ended June 30, 2025 Three Months Ended June 30, 2019
Clearing Fees & Execution 6,666 5,442
Cash Sorting 14,954 2,198
Margin Lending 3,999 3,040
Securities Lending 2,101 880
Net Revenues 36,654 11,531

The growth in Cash Sorting revenue from $2,198 thousand in 2019 to $14,954 thousand in 2025 is a significant indicator of increased asset flow or better deployment of client cash balances.

Entering Niche Lending Markets

Axos Financial, Inc. is using its existing commercial lending infrastructure to enter or deepen its presence in specific niche markets. The company reported strong originations and net loan growth in the Lender Finance category for the quarter ended June 30, 2025. Specifically, Lender Finance RE showed growth of $239 million in that quarter. Furthermore, the company explicitly lists Fund Finance as one of its lending segments. This expansion is part of a broader net loan growth of $856 million in the quarter ended June 30, 2025, bringing total loan balances to $21.55 billion. The recent acquisition of Verdant Commercial Capital on September 30, 2025, adds a 'Nationwide Commercial Lending Vertical,' which supports further market development in commercial lending segments.

Single-Family Mortgage Expansion

The existing single-family mortgage products are being offered across a wider geographic base, supported by the fact that the overall deposit base reaches every state. The company achieved growth in ending loan balances for single-family mortgage for the second consecutive quarter ending June 30, 2025. This product line is managed with a low-risk profile, as Single Family Mortgage & Warehouse loans carry one of the lowest Allowance for Credit Losses (ACL) percentages at just 0.3% of total loans. The overall loan portfolio growth in Q4 FY2025 was broad-based, including single-family warehouse lending.

Digital Onboarding for Commercial Clients

The digital-first model is key to efficiently serving commercial clients in states where Axos Financial, Inc. lacks a physical branch. The company's strategy is built on the premise that its digital deposit franchise is more scalable than traditional models. This efficiency is supported by the fact that the company serves customers in every state. The customer acquisition strategy for the securities business, which includes commercial/institutional clients, relies on channels such as Digital Marketing and an automated Digital journey for self-service, which is crucial for onboarding clients remotely across new territories. The company reported an 8.4% increase in total assets to $24.8 billion at June 30, 2025, partly attributable to loan increases, which the digital model helps fuel.

Axos Financial, Inc. (AX) - Ansoff Matrix: Diversification

You're looking at how Axos Financial, Inc. is pushing beyond its core markets, which is smart for long-term stability. Diversification here means moving into new product/market combinations, and we've got some concrete numbers showing this in action, especially with the recent equipment leasing move.

Axos Bank, the banking subsidiary of Axos Financial, Inc., closed the acquisition of Verdant Commercial Capital, LLC on September 30, 2025. This move immediately establishes a new, nationwide commercial lending vertical. Verdant brought a portfolio of approximately $1.1 billion in loans and leases as of August 31, 2025, split between $750 million of on-balance sheet securitizations and $350 million in other loans and leases. This vertical specializes in small to mid-ticket leases, ranging from $50,000 to $5 million, across six industry verticals.

The initial cash outlay for this diversification was $43.5 million, which included a $4 million premium over book value. Plus, there's a potential kicker: up to $50 million in performance-based earn-outs over four years if the acquired business hits a Return on Equity above 15%. Management projects this deal will be accretive to earnings per share (EPS) by roughly 2%-3% in fiscal 2026 and 5%-6% in fiscal 2027, largely by replacing Verdant's higher-cost funding with Axos's lower-cost deposits.

This acquisition is already showing up in the numbers. For the quarter ended September 30, 2025, Axos Financial reported $1.6 billion of net loan growth, with $1 billion of that coming directly from the newly added Verdant loans and leases. Honestly, seeing that immediate impact is what you want from a strategic buy.

Here's a quick look at how the balance sheet and the acquisition stack up against recent performance metrics:

Metric Value as of June 30, 2025 Value as of September 30, 2025
Consolidated Assets $24.8 billion N/A
Total Loan Balances $21.55 billion $23.15 billion (approx. $21.55B + $1.6B growth)
Net Interest Margin (NIM) 4.84% 4.75%
Verdant Loans/Leases Added N/A $1.2 billion (reported as added loans, leases, and equipment operating leases)
Expected FY2027 EPS Accretion (Verdant) N/A 5%-6%

Moving beyond equipment leasing, Axos Financial, Inc. has shown a history of diversification across its lending portfolio. For the quarter ended June 30, 2025, loan growth was positive across several categories, including asset-based lending, auto lending, and lender finance. This suggests a strategy to enter completely new, non-real estate lending segments is already underway, even before any hypothetical specialty finance company acquisition. The loan portfolio as of June 30, 2025, showed strong growth in CRE Specialty loans ($342 million increase) and Asset-Based and Cash Flow Lending ($316 million increase).

For the deposit side, which funds this lending, you see diversification efforts there too. Axos introduced Axos ONE, a bundled checking and savings product specifically geared toward high-net-worth consumers, which contributed to the nearly $1.5 billion of deposit growth in fiscal year 2025. This hints at establishing a dedicated focus on ultra-high-net-worth individuals, even if it's currently through a product bundle rather than a standalone private banking division.

The company also utilizes its digital channels for product expansion through partnerships. For instance, Axos Clearing LLC has a partnership with Halo Investing to offer annuity solutions to its advisors, providing access to fee-based variable, indexed, structured, and fixed annuities from carriers like Jackson, Allianz, and Pacific Life. This is a clear example of exploring strategic partnerships to offer insurance-adjacent products through existing channels, which is a key diversification tactic.

Key diversification data points to keep in mind:

  • Verdant acquisition value: $43.5 million initial cash payment.
  • Verdant portfolio size: $1.1 billion in loans and leases.
  • Expected FY2026 EPS accretion from Verdant: 2%-3%.
  • Total assets as of June 30, 2025: $24.8 billion.
  • Axos ONE drove deposit growth in FY2025, a $1.5 billion increase in total deposit balances.
  • Overall Allowance for Credit Losses (ACL) as of June 30, 2025: 1.3% of total loans.
